Video trends hit LinkedIn

The platform long known for resumes and job hunting is now testing a TikTok-inspired video trends feature that encourages members to create video responses to trending professional topics.
The new feature highlights trending topics as header tags within video clips and across the main feed. The interface is simple: spot a topic that sparks your interest, tap to explore what others are saying, then hit the “Add to this trend” button to record your own take. It’s collaborative content—with a professional twist.
At first glance, this might seem like just another platform mimicking TikTok. But look closer, and there’s a real potential here: LinkedIn is creating structured conversations around specific industry topics rather than random viral challenges. This could become a powerful way for professionals to demonstrate thought leadership in their field.
While text-based posts and traditional resumes aren’t disappearing, this move acknowledges that professional identity in the digital age is increasingly dynamic, visual, and participatory.
The feature is currently being tested with U.S. users only, but if successful, expect a global rollout soon.
